Hi Scott - cool on Weewx!  great software.

"systemctl status tnc"   will show you the status of the tnc, digipeater, webchat, etc.

The tnc will send yourcall-2 to aprs.fi every 20 minutes via the internet (digipeater
will do the same, only over RF).

the tnc is started when you turn on "APRS TNC/igate"


Not sure it helps, but those are some facts,

The DigiPi maps feature will show stations that have positions heard on RF.
It will not hear your own transmission (but it will hear digipeats of
your transmission).

I think Scott figured out that weewx and direwolf were both trying to use port 8000/tcp.

I did a video on weather/weewx/radio, which is a bit dated, and I'd use Scott's instructions,
as I had to relearn it recently as well.

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=3gB6Dp2a2lA&t=1s

There's a weewx aprs plugin, and i made "aprs-send-weather" which sends the
weather packet to direwolf/digipi for RF transmission,

https://github.com/craigerl/aprs-send-weather
